A LATE VICTORIAN GILTWOOD SOCIABLE

The trefoil-shaped stuffed seat with conforming buttoned-back covered in pale calico, the reeded toprail above turned tapering part-fluted legs and porcelain castors, stamped 57 and the castors stamped C&C PATENT, not uphostered
50in. (127cm.) diam.

Lot Essay

This trefoiled seat-pattern features in Charles & Richard Light's Cabinet Furniture: Designs and Catalogue of Cabinet and Upholstery Furniture, Looking Glasses etc, 1880 (E. Joy, British 19th Century Furniture Design,, Woodbridge, 1977, p. 331).
